"Are You Happy Now?"

That's a great question to ask...if it didn't involve Squidward in a really depressed state.

The biggest problem with this episode is...how is it supposed to be funny?

I understand Squidward gets the most hate as an unlikeable character in most of the episodes of Spongebob, but this is one of those episodes that we should be FEELING BAD for Squidward.

I understand "One Coarse Meal" got a tad bit morbid, but "Are You Happy Now?" was just DARK all around...and one that turned from TY-Y7 to TV-MA in just 5 seconds. THAT is amazing.

So...you may be wondering...how is this episode dark?

Well...actually. Two things...actually, no. Three things...and it's amazing that the viewers could have not noticed those things on why it got dark.

1) Squidward shows the same Spongebob look that near the end on Stuck in the Wringer, and the things he said that is just so far out of context to be put on a kids show.

The problem is...this isn't just some standard depression that Squidward is facing where it's manageable and especially one that can be helped with some outside help. This is one that has Squidward "driving off the deep end", and one that completely gets him into CLINICAL DEPRESSION.

He says "Wake me up when I'm dead" and "I'll never be happy" in the same episode!!! How is THIS funny?! A kids show like Spongebob shouldn't have the viewers listening to Squidward saying things like that! Think of what a child could learn from something like this!

2) Squidward sticking his head in the oven...only to pull out brownies.

Again, not funny, and especially something that shouldn't be showcased on a kids show. It's just emphasizing that Squidward's admitting defeat and it's just asking for someone to cook/boil him alive while his head is inside there.

3) Hanging a rope...for a caged bird (Bivalve).

This kind of joke is so bad, Nickelodeon should be ASHAMED for proudly showing it to the viewers, front and center. This kind of imagery is not something a child should see, especially if they get any "ideas" from it.

I understand Spongebob was trying to do anything in his right to try and cheer up Squidward, but unfortunately, this episode botched it up by not having Spongebob treat Squidward's "depression" with SERIOUS respect.

This is probably one of the WORST episodes from season 8 of Spongebob that shouldn't have happened...and I hope Nickelodeon seriously takes this episode into consideration because...this wasn't meant for kids. This looked more like it was made for adults!
